Museum Legs

What is Museum Legs?


1.

The aching legs one develops after a prolonged period of slow walking interspersed with standing still, especially when going round a museum or some other attraction where visitors are forced to be constantly on their feet.

Isn't there somewhere to sit in this place? After three hours of shuffling past Old Masters my museum legs are killing me!
